服务器linux如何配置信令

不及物动词 其他 29

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    配置服务器Linux的信令主要涉及以下几个方面:

    1. 安装和配置网络服务软件:信令在服务器上是通过网络进行通信的,因此需要安装和配置一些网络服务软件来支持信令。最常用的网络服务软件包括BIND(域名解析服务),Postfix(邮件传输服务)和OpenSSH(安全外壳服务)。安装这些软件的方法可以通过包管理器(如yum或apt-get)来完成。

    2. 配置网络接口和IP地址:在Linux服务器上配置信令需要为服务器设置一个合适的IP地址,并为所使用的网络接口进行正确的配置。可以通过编辑网络接口配置文件(如/etc/network/interfaces或/etc/sysconfig/network-scripts/ifcfg-eth0)来指定IP地址、子网掩码和网关。

    3. 配置防火墙和安全性:保护服务器安全是配置信令的重要部分。可以使用防火墙软件(如iptables)来限制进入和离开服务器的网络流量。通过配置适当的规则和策略,可以防止潜在的攻击和非法访问。此外,还可以采取其他安全措施,如启用SSH的公钥认证、配置访问控制列表和设置强密码策略等。

    4. 配置信令协议和服务:不同的信令协议和服务需要不同的配置方式。例如,如需配置域名服务器BIND,需要编辑其配置文件(如/etc/bind/named.conf)来指定域名解析的区域和权威服务器。如果需要配置邮件传输服务Postfix,则需要编辑其主配置文件(如/etc/postfix/main.cf)来配置域名、SMTP认证和邮件转发等。

    5. 配置日志和监控:为了保证信令的稳定运行,需要配置日志和监控。可以通过配置日志文件的路径和级别来记录信令的运行情况和错误信息。监控软件(如Nagios或Zabbix)可以用于实时监测服务器的运行状态,及时发现并解决故障。这些软件可以通过包管理器进行安装,并根据需要进行定制配置。

    总之,配置服务器Linux的信令需要熟悉各种网络服务软件的安装和配置方法,同时还需要对网络和安全性有一定的了解。通过正确的配置,可以确保服务器正常运行,并提供可靠的信令服务。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ux服务器上配置信令通常涉及到配置网络服务和安装相应的软件。下面将介绍一种常见的配置信令的方法。

    1. 安装和配置网络服务:
      首先,确保Linux服务器已经正确连接到互联网,并拥有一个有效的IP地址。然后,按照以下步骤进行配置网络服务。

    2. 使用管理员权限登录到Linux服务器。

    3. 打开终端,并输入以下命令以安装网络服务配置工具:

      sudo apt-get install net-tools
      
    4. 通过以下命令查看服务器的IP地址和网络接口名称:

      ifconfig
      
    5. 打开网络接口配置文件。例如,如果您的网络接口名称为eth0,可以使用以下命令打开配置文件:

      sudo vi /etc/network/interfaces
      
    6. 在配置文件中添加以下内容,设置服务器的IP地址、子网掩码和默认网关:

      auto eth0
      iface eth0 inet static
      address 192.168.0.100
      netmask 255.255.255.0
      gateway 192.168.0.1
      

      其中,address是服务器的IP地址,netmask是子网掩码,gateway是默认网关的IP地址。

    7. 保存并退出配置文件。

    8. 通过以下命令重启网络服务以使配置生效:

      sudo /etc/init.d/networking restart
      
    9. 安装和配置信令软件:
      在Linux服务器上配置信令通常需要安装和配置相应的软件。下面是一个安装和配置常见信令软件的步骤。

    10. 安装Asterisk:
      Asterisk是一种开源的通信平台,可以用于配置信令。您可以通过以下命令安装Asterisk:

      sudo apt-get install asterisk
      
    11. 配置Asterisk:
      打开Asterisk的配置文件,例如使用以下命令:

      sudo vi /etc/asterisk/sip.conf
      

      在文件中配置SIP账户信息,例如:

      [my_account]
      type=friend
      username=my_username
      secret=my_password
      host=my_sip_provider
      
    12. 保存并退出配置文件。

    13. 通过以下命令启动Asterisk服务:

      sudo asterisk -rv
      
    14. 测试信令设置:
      现在您可以使用一个SIP客户端进行测试。您可以使用常见的SIP客户端,如Linphone或X-Lite。在SIP客户端中输入Linux服务器的IP地址、SIP账户信息,并尝试进行呼叫测试。

    通过以上步骤,您可以在Linux服务器上配置信令。请注意,具体配置步骤可能会因您使用的Linux发行版和软件版本而略有不同。可以参考相应的文档和指南以获取更准确的配置信息。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    一、信令协议的概念和作用

    信令协议是指在网络通信中,用于传输控制和管理信息的协议。它主要用于建立、维护和结束通信会话,包括用户身份验证、会话建立和终止、数据传输协商等功能。

    在服务器配置中,信令协议常用于配置网络设备和服务,以实现远程管理和监控。下面是配置服务器Linux的信令步骤。

    二、配置SSH

    SSH(Secure Shell)是一种加密的网络协议,用于在网络上进行安全的远程登录和执行命令。配置SSH可以实现远程管理服务器的功能。

    1. 安装SSH服务器

    在Linux服务器上,可以使用以下命令安装SSH服务器:

    sudo apt-get install openssh-server
    
    1. 配置SSH服务器

    编辑SSH配置文件,可以使用以下命令打开配置文件:

    sudo nano /etc/ssh/sshd_config
    

    修改配置文件中的以下选项:

    • Port:指定SSH服务器监听的端口,默认为22,可以修改为其他端口以增加安全性。
    • PermitRootLogin:是否允许root用户通过SSH登录,默认为yes,可以修改为no以增加安全性。
    • PasswordAuthentication:是否允许使用密码进行身份验证,默认为yes,可以修改为no以仅允许密钥身份验证。

    保存并关闭配置文件,然后重新启动SSH服务:

    sudo systemctl restart ssh
    

    三、配置Telnet

    Telnet是一种用于远程登录和执行命令的协议,但是它的通信过程是明文的,不安全。因此,在实际应用中,Telnet很少使用。但是,为了兼容老式设备,有时仍需要配置Telnet。

    1. 安装Telnet服务器

    在Linux服务器上,可以使用以下命令安装Telnet服务器:

    sudo apt-get install telnetd
    
    1. 配置Telnet服务器

    编辑Telnet配置文件,可以使用以下命令打开配置文件:

    sudo nano /etc/inetd.conf
    

    找到以下行:

    telnet stream  tcp nowait  root  /usr/sbin/tcpd  /usr/sbin/in.telnetd
    

    将该行的注释符号(#)去掉,保存并关闭配置文件。

    重启INETD服务:

    sudo /etc/init.d/inetd restart
    

    四、配置FTP

    FTP(File Transfer Protocol)是一种用于在网络上进行文件传输的协议,用于上传和下载文件。配置FTP服务器可以实现文件共享和远程管理的功能。

    1. 安装FTP服务器

    在Linux服务器上,可以使用以下命令安装FTP服务器:

    sudo apt-get install vsftpd
    
    1. 配置FTP服务器

    编辑FTP配置文件,可以使用以下命令打开配置文件:

    sudo nano /etc/vsftpd.conf
    

    修改配置文件中的以下选项:

    • anonymous_enable:是否允许匿名用户登录,默认为yes,可以修改为no以禁止匿名登录。
    • local_enable:是否允许本地用户登录,默认为yes,可以修改为no以禁止本地登录。
    • write_enable:是否允许用户上传文件,默认为yes,可以修改为no以禁止上传文件。
    • chroot_local_user:是否限制用户的访问范围,默认为no,可以修改为yes以限制用户访问自己的主目录。

    保存并关闭配置文件,然后重新启动FTP服务:

    sudo systemctl restart vsftpd
    

    五、总结

    本文介绍了如何配置服务器Linux的信令,包括配置SSH、Telnet和FTP服务器。通过这些配置,可以实现远程管理和文件传输的功能。在配置过程中,需要注意安全性,例如限制root用户登录、禁用Telnet等措施,以增加服务器的安全性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部